plateaukit

View on PyPIReverse Dependencies (0)

0.18.0 plateaukit-0.18.0-py3-none-any.whl

Wheel Details

Project: plateaukit
Version: 0.18.0
Filename: plateaukit-0.18.0-py3-none-any.whl
Download: [link]
Size: 97534
MD5: 5f487c355e30d607268bfe5586fb9fc1
SHA256: f562afe59d7c7fc15838c18865c01d9480e6ee6c2ea1152e92da10cb22e07702
Uploaded: 2025-01-23 16:27:04 +0000

dist-info

METADATA

Metadata-Version: 2.3
Name: plateaukit
Version: 0.18.0
Summary: Python library and utility for 3D city models by MLIT Project PLATEAU
Author: Kentaro Ozeki
Author-Email: 32771324+ozekik[at]users.noreply.github.com
Project-Url: Homepage, https://ozekik.github.io/plateaukit/
Project-Url: Repository, https://github.com/ozekik/plateaukit
License: MIT
Classifier: License :: OSI Approved :: MIT License
Classifier: Programming Language :: Python :: 3
Classifier: Programming Language :: Python :: 3.10
Classifier: Programming Language :: Python :: 3.11
Classifier: Programming Language :: Python :: 3.12
Classifier: Programming Language :: Python :: 3.13
Requires-Python: >=3.10,<4.0
Requires-Dist: bidict (<0.24,>=0.22.1)
Requires-Dist: cityview (<1,>=0.1.0)
Requires-Dist: click (<9.0.0,>=8.1.3)
Requires-Dist: fast-simplification (<0.2.0,>=0.1.7); extra == "quantized-mesh"
Requires-Dist: flatgeobuf (<0.4.0,>=0.3.0)
Requires-Dist: fs (<3.0.0,>=2.4.16)
Requires-Dist: geojson (<4.0.0,>=3.1.0)
Requires-Dist: geopandas (<2.0.0,>=1.0.0)
Requires-Dist: ipydeck (<0.5.0,>=0.4.3)
Requires-Dist: ipython (<9,>=7.34.0)
Requires-Dist: ipywidgets (<9.0.0,>=8.1.2)
Requires-Dist: langchain (<0.3.0,>=0.2.12); extra == "llm"
Requires-Dist: langchain_experimental (<0.1.0,>=0.0.64); extra == "llm"
Requires-Dist: loguru (<0.8,>=0.6.0)
Requires-Dist: lxml (<6.0.0,>=5.0.0)
Requires-Dist: normalize-japanese-addresses (<0.0.10,>=0.0.9)
Requires-Dist: numpy (<3,>=1.26.0)
Requires-Dist: platformdirs (<5.0.0,>=4.0.0)
Requires-Dist: prettytable (<4.0.0,>=3.6.0)
Requires-Dist: pyarrow (>=17.0.0); sys_platform != "emscripten"
Requires-Dist: pydantic (<3,>=1)
Requires-Dist: pydeck (<0.10,>=0.8.0)
Requires-Dist: pyodide-http (<0.3.0,>=0.2.1); sys_platform == "emscripten"
Requires-Dist: pyogrio (<1,>=0.7.2); sys_platform != "emscripten" and (extra == "all" or extra == "citygml")
Requires-Dist: pyproj (<4.0.0,>=3.4.1)
Requires-Dist: quantized-mesh-encoder (<0.5.0,>=0.4.3); extra == "quantized-mesh"
Requires-Dist: requests (<3.0.0,>=2.28.2)
Requires-Dist: rich[jupyter] (<14.0.0,>=13.7.0)
Provides-Extra: all
Provides-Extra: citygml
Provides-Extra: llm
Provides-Extra: quantized-mesh
Description-Content-Type: text/markdown
[Description omitted; length: 4455 characters]

WHEEL

Wheel-Version: 1.0
Generator: poetry-core 2.0.1
Root-Is-Purelib: true
Tag: py3-none-any

RECORD

Path Digest Size
plateaukit/__init__.py sha256=vSosD3ZmRhvtLJm8__M-4lFTEiLTEOC8jzPjNffwIl8 297
plateaukit/__main__.py sha256=cmqCSzNQDoQHAgrFsYPDqXsIpv4sNNhjAM9SUKAZb4U 69
plateaukit/cli/__init__.py sha256=bya9hY-unEHDHZIB_fmMSuc9XzxSB1KCYG2CwfbiyiU 54
plateaukit/cli/base.py sha256=t0o9IB6xFsj0bAkyPDABlavUdJuIJCgsnzYV1-jUMCs 1685
plateaukit/cli/cli.py sha256=ytK6QoXXfQP3Beg05PdXge6zZW142Bsx9y95CzTgo64 749
plateaukit/cli/commands/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
plateaukit/cli/commands/config.py sha256=FnohUzuNQvYLATZ8F-nwbYciY8YnAq5IPJgovkDaoHI 689
plateaukit/cli/commands/export.py sha256=b9S0IkVAowK7t-ZJN7rVWxTEJZGOCRFFJtUFUtUyk-8 8542
plateaukit/cli/commands/info.py sha256=pt0eStl2eVgDvY1n9ZTgk1l-hryAPhbcmawrnhExA6M 2417
plateaukit/cli/commands/install.py sha256=sA5V29VEiZB8C5MP2FImfNwockM1W446ZcVpSbCzNEE 5362
plateaukit/cli/commands/prebuild.py sha256=SNspzdc5oJxYlnGkza8IACP3WuaKvLyxB_DTv2NGA6o 1164
plateaukit/config.py sha256=tTcTggE-CZanQoIts4jgKNaT1o_avZ5fay40FyIYtHs 4890
plateaukit/constants.py sha256=J_eNRL7_MJdbBCdqBt2luU8IpFBdQB65-bAvzg8Pb24 2557
plateaukit/core/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
plateaukit/core/area/__init__.py sha256=gytZS2ndbyJteGdYYrh6MwRK6Is9k1nIUH94wYwoXMQ 8965
plateaukit/core/area/_export.py sha256=tEno83BLdHXA5sODZqu7r_pGrcEOi6Aj-oevaMCbbuc 3008
plateaukit/core/area/_llm.py sha256=Y_6iRGZ0tjxQOsJUeNJBUHSG9hZHM1tB9XOjiPJSVNM 3214
plateaukit/core/dataset/__init__.py sha256=PqK0N5XLNb40e7DuqxarB7QUbx90rYveD6_i5b1KXD4 83
plateaukit/core/dataset/_area.py sha256=WEI8tsvJXpCchkr8QwGY3h_bojS7gO4T6TPOkryOB_Q 4754
plateaukit/core/dataset/_dataset.py sha256=nRo_Ea-We3SNu3GXCzR78sGxbc4mUDiFRNS6bK7KBw4 9696
plateaukit/core/dataset/_to_cityjson.py sha256=lyBFy8d-RSVDJnvw2kBtSSRlO8ilSZu1O8M68ZRvUIQ 4014
plateaukit/core/dataset/_to_geojson.py sha256=I2fQNRH4kqDxrJ2KiV42rD7er9j_GU5Vou1O05n6fM8 10829
plateaukit/core/layer.py sha256=2UhGOY77hmqH90YhGOygSHRc2JM1i8ELbehn1nosEcU 824
plateaukit/core/models/__init__.py sha256=WPgc7rKwt82Blv6pYz7A3nU5T1znSakY9DjkLJ2UyT4 39
plateaukit/core/models/building.py sha256=4dFgr-QpAE4ca4JQUOW_eN5GcvBKwZOxAHlHRxQvh_A 2484
plateaukit/core/widgets/cityview_widget.py sha256=mn7dKIAeljQi3KOSjVobraFEWAMLKk3kqabQv0O17yQ 3848
plateaukit/core/widgets/interactive_deck.py sha256=2xYTrqML82ZhBoJPPYCWfBr43mEjCgHEfS5eL7SeJrg 4962
plateaukit/defaults.py sha256=zujv34-okxyJ69V6XmG8nUkNDQPP5PkBivJqrTUgfOo 61
plateaukit/download/__init__.py sha256=w-FYz8a2HCGCdzi_QYu2a50BDv4fjLKZPy7fEQIlvM8 28
plateaukit/download/downloader.py sha256=NX4deYYISdyhhJaKP032c3DV_TOLfg9z09NSBaGKty4 3485
plateaukit/download/list.py sha256=vCNhp11JZ0o-Yx2PDNHLOBwJiyhwn6LbvxtDowihTpE 137643
plateaukit/exporters/__init__.py sha256=zLgR9Ay8d9RrLF2PHKUFMdYekzM5uffHeJpHAkp3pJ0 173
plateaukit/exporters/cityjson/vertices_map.py sha256=xDrXYY8gc-8im8mQ2NXcfFAut0xIZD13CONF0nfiBMM 805
plateaukit/exporters/cityjson/writer.py sha256=D0zl8LD3KvBDvtYqVRpm9HElwdodrKyVR1R7kS4YFcI 9463
plateaukit/exporters/geojson/__init__.py sha256=kLJbKI0VFBv6yai6lNnmfmduUIdwO5YMgwT9AkEMhmY 80
plateaukit/exporters/geojson/_parallel.py sha256=FXfD0JxnK1Ycj0lICf9M7Bez4kXCQBepfBraSsFuDAg 6908
plateaukit/exporters/geojson/_serial.py sha256=ohBKFkjGx-IxaODaH6pQyPg8xhpWMcnEnFlCx9QAjpA 3817
plateaukit/exporters/geojson/_single.py sha256=w9GdUpFxB0uX3_r0b7CSSvvq0XXzj70akR_wnPVjMGM 3992
plateaukit/exporters/geojson2/__init__.py sha256=VKkl9Ez2-bbZ-bLVGDguuAClj17ugZWG1QnDVpqUE_Y 43
plateaukit/exporters/geojson2/writer.py sha256=Gwh0AJU53z3IaJc7Y_VWxyncl3kAF8QVO40GOy1Q3jY 7044
plateaukit/exporters/parallel_writer.py sha256=fykAb9Dx0CstHw4DDjj5hmPc7K7ceDR-FgPGCDi0u10 2629
plateaukit/exporters/quantized_mesh.py sha256=OcbVsul8SnG5lb-x-vqCZA_FUmeOx9DG8PCY8VQ7uzY 3035
plateaukit/geocoding.py sha256=d71S3pDQ-hvhxz7Z98rDXcRMepjfQGasuKxzwi8FFjg 8049
plateaukit/installer.py sha256=GriTOnWsdad4emu5Rhnwn8gxP_xlM4HHBf-NjJMU-F8 4432
plateaukit/logger.py sha256=o8vxYryPwYcVrztv57vSm0ANsp4hT1Nfz5jMNjVDVKg 924
plateaukit/parallel.py sha256=m5jK4iIrPDHQPYXrIYx7eQjlB20bkPW86zdkWNA9ges 2803
plateaukit/prebuild/__init__.py sha256=ZLN8ZuLvPQ6jedr6Hht_4I_MccxYLyNTnAtJRCmCRf8 6939
plateaukit/prebuild/_cityobjectsdb.py sha256=dpwtJoWqQshbf_XLtEZRV_qZUYiVd4UxAS-uEoFdCy0 1945
plateaukit/prebuild/_dem.py sha256=qajLVWnbCloq0VGNiv1n-c04nLl3ls29BBtt3De8IKQ 1907
plateaukit/readers/citygml/__init__.py sha256=QnBuGC5qWMeQia29zo_MN6R4QsDE2v46LnihKp1no8U 400
plateaukit/readers/citygml/citygml_dataset.py sha256=GNFUYhau4eRmLAVU6N_wUyE9eogbVhcRgCxq1mWUn-E 6762
plateaukit/readers/citygml/constants.py sha256=2GHOlxIpknbs57nbPMdrA_vBl40mIurSle4B7MPADfg 4048
plateaukit/readers/citygml/extractors/__init__.py sha256=47DEQpj8HBSa-_TImW-5JCeuQeRkm5NMpJWZG3hSuFU 0
plateaukit/readers/citygml/extractors/city_object_extractors.py sha256=YJtUvFV7gRxqOB3bkfLEcRYfn4iW1iI7eIrWNdIzEJI 5124
plateaukit/readers/citygml/ir_models.py sha256=OdUnEpeKVYazK1RzOnRBDF_q0M9hpRZ6xFZ8SiLX-DY 695
plateaukit/readers/citygml/parsers/__init__.py sha256=6F8w0zOx3547ygFlS5tuX9l1NDaKOZGovLZsZGxYLxs 451
plateaukit/readers/citygml/parsers/city_gml_parser.py sha256=kExmcJkicFpfL6fnmTagneL6ls-xev6P-AotXFomp18 5485
plateaukit/readers/citygml/parsers/city_object_parser.py sha256=QChYRMp_F98Waepx40TvR8Q5vSVq9xJs7Um6t634_h4 12522
plateaukit/readers/citygml/parsers/codelist_parser.py sha256=UVRZx-fPYMZChHEg43naAAIFeK1zd9cRcVDUU9T8hiA 766
plateaukit/readers/citygml/parsers/geometry_parser.py sha256=4S2KR35Et4wlwiODWMBrMpUFQOkr0nRl-z4v-Oh1L2w 3137
plateaukit/readers/citygml/parsers/xml_models/city_object.py sha256=xgNK9vIecyuB2OwDwl6UMZ7RcrjIsqExuY7Jehw0MNU 2030
plateaukit/readers/citygml/reader.py sha256=zY1-u1G_ooZwYKwuIFG5KfyLfZH_6iEbR4m8A8MPzGg 5634
plateaukit/transformers/__init__.py sha256=OuTDaDiEDjYsz93rBCQgmhS700pbqoDT8x1fUnZUYME 261
plateaukit/transformers/filter_lod.py sha256=LDrHlvtWXDJObNCQBxRRJ9oxQqUZJuGOUVfnU7YhaBM 1715
plateaukit/transformers/geometry.py sha256=DpeKFXQN3gS9uEv1t16GkvtnRafsNn3jZY4pd0a0EOs 36
plateaukit/transformers/reprojection.py sha256=OZH9i_82tXqaXvLS2wl2KOLywZoLA3exWibwwPC9dT8 2617
plateaukit/transformers/shift_to_ground.py sha256=H70nMaGL80TnhCfyh6DIiH88WEoowLLVCJhakXM1yvA 2445
plateaukit/transformers/simplify.py sha256=RPChkVZEQ7W2NinNMvSC4id-CykxVfaS_4XfPw8UqzE 3011
plateaukit/utils.py sha256=oBrNoBqUmv6v3BFBNN2NEU1FEUdDL2HnsThiSuw40q8 1010
plateaukit-0.18.0.dist-info/LICENSE.txt sha256=-DPReS06iqxwDLZKwssbVVePnOl3pNkxnr0HZ9LMn4Q 1070
plateaukit-0.18.0.dist-info/METADATA sha256=2DacAg3m9EBoy8txDUsWaden1lc2lclgizU3bB8N1wQ 8021
plateaukit-0.18.0.dist-info/WHEEL sha256=IYZQI976HJqqOpQU6PHkJ8fb3tMNBFjg-Cn-pwAbaFM 88
plateaukit-0.18.0.dist-info/entry_points.txt sha256=l8belNrCbNI0VNg1mFFNvwAkN7lSDFYUvzkuRAnq01w 49
plateaukit-0.18.0.dist-info/RECORD

entry_points.txt

plateaukit = plateaukit.cli:cli